Trademark Searches You can find federally registered marks and pending applications using the USPTO's Trademark Electronic Search System (TESS). The results also tell you if a mark is still live (registration is still active), and link to more information about it in the Trademark Status & Document Retrieval System.

Often you can do an initial search using the USPTO patent search engine and then go to Free Patents Online to download PDFs of your results and to access related patents. Using the advantages of both the USPTO and Free Patents Online sites can make your searching easier and more robust.
WIPO Lex is a global database that provides free of charge access to legal information on intellectual property (IP), including IP laws and regulations, WIPO-administered and IP related treaties, and leading judicial decisions on IP.
Google Patents is Google's own patent search tool. It draws on patents from more than 100 of the biggest patent offices from around the world, enabling you to search across more than 120 million documents. As such it rivals the EPO's Espacenet for coverage.
